2. Averting Legal Hurdles

Tax implications, especially inheritance tax, are intricacies everyone wishes to navigate smoothly. An out-of-date or incorrect valuation can lead to overpaying taxes or, conversely, penalties for under-reporting. Accurate valuations ensure that all jewellery assets are appropriately accounted for, making the probate process smoother and more straightforward.

3. Maintaining Insurance Accuracy

Not only does proper jewellery valuation aid in estate planning, but it also ensures that these treasures are insured at their correct market value. With fluctuating gem and metal prices, what was once insured for a specific amount five years ago might now be significantly undervalued, posing potential financial risks.
